Saint Kitts and Nevis program for citizenship by investment is one of the oldest of its kind. it was launched in 1984. Since then, more than 20,000 applicants have received passports.The Currency used in the twin islands is the East Caribbean Dollar (XCD) and it is tied to the USD. The country gained its independence from the UK on 19 September 1983.The passport and citizenship can be obtained through different investment options, either through the non-refundable financial contribution, the real estate investment option, or the alternative investment option. No language, residency, or experience requirements. No visitation or travel requirements, the entire process can be done remotely.The main applicant can include his/her family members, spouse, children, parents, and siblings, in the application within certain terms and conditions.
